Opening on a day of national mourning after an attempted assassination, this study of Philippians 2:12-18 argues that what the world most needs is God's truth carried by God's people. The charge to work out your salvation with fear and trembling is read in context as a call to the intentional, maximum effort required for unity, humility, and the welfare of the church. The theme of these verses is summarized simply: you can, because God is. Salvation, forgiveness, love, and obedience are possible only because God is faithful, forgiving, loving, and righteous, working in us to will and to act. Believers are called to do everything without grumbling or arguing so they shine like stars in a crooked generation, holding firmly to the word of life and pouring themselves out for the gospel.
